The sum of two forces at a point is 16N. if their resultant is normal to the smaller force and has a magnitude of 8N, then two forces areA. `6 N and 10 N`B. `8 N and 8 N`C. `4 N and 2 N`D. `2 N and 14 N` |
|
Answer» Correct Answer - A `A+B= 16` (given)….(i) `tan alpha=(B sin theta)/(A+B cos theta)= tan 90^(@)` `:. A+B cos theta= 0impliescos theta= (-A)/B`.....(ii) `8= sqrt(A^(2)+B^(2)2AB cos theta)`....(iii) By solving equ.(i),(ii),(iii) we get `A=6 N,B= 10 N` |
